The State of Florida requires you to take 14 hours of CE every two years after your first two-year cycle. Two of these courses, Core Law and Business Ethics, are required subjects by the State. The other 8 hours are specialty courses, general electives. Our bundle of 14 hours satisfies the State requirements for your entire package of Continuing Education credits. COVID-19 claims have raised coverage issues that will probably ultimately resolved
through legislation and court decisions. Coverages affected include property, general
liability and workers compensation. The coverage causing the biggest uproar from
unhappy insureds is Business Interruption. Questions have also arisen on employee injuries
usually insured under a workers compensation policy. This issue has come to the fore
with the exposure of medical personnel to ..

Insurance Claims Adjusters and Public Adjusters need a deep understanding of the homeowner policy to determine what’s covered and what’s not. Insurance Agents and CSRs also benefit from knowing how to navigate the contract to know when additional policies or endorsements are needed to protect their customers' financial interests.
